What Makes a Diamond’s Cut So Important?
You might not know this, but the “cut” of a diamond isn’t about its shape — not exactly. The shape is what you see at a glance: round, oval, pear, cushion, and so on. The cut, though, is what makes it come alive.
A diamond’s cut determines how light travels through it — how it sparkles, flashes, and dances when it catches the sun. Too shallow, and it leaks light from the sides. Too deep, and it dulls the brilliance. But get it just right, and it’s like capturing lightning in stone.
Whether it’s mined or lab grown, a diamond’s magic really lies in those tiny, mathematical decisions made by the cutter’s hand.
The Rise of Lab Made Diamonds — and Why They’re Changing Everything
For decades, natural diamonds ruled the market, and with good reason. They were rare, beautiful, and emotionally charged — the ultimate symbol of love, success, and commitment. But there’s always been a shadow behind that brilliance: environmental damage, ethical concerns, and complex global supply chains.
Then came a breakthrough that changed the game — scientists discovered how to replicate the natural diamond-growing process in a controlled environment. That’s how lab made diamonds were born.
What’s wild is that they’re not “fake” or “synthetic” in the old sense. They’re chemically and structurally identical to mined diamonds — same carbon atoms, same crystal structure, same sparkle. The only difference? Their origin story.

The Craft of Cutting: How Lab Grown Diamonds Are Shaped
Here’s the part that surprised me the most: the skill required to cut a lab grown diamond is just as demanding as for a mined one — maybe even more so.
Because lab grown stones often start as near-perfect crystals, cutters have a rare opportunity to chase ideal symmetry. They use high-precision lasers and 3D modelling to map the stone’s internal structure before making the first decisive cut.
The process is almost meditative — a mix of intuition and algorithm. One wrong move, and months of work (and thousands of dollars) can vanish into dust.
The most common lab grown diamonds cuts include:
- Round Brilliant Cut: The classic — and still the most popular. With 58 facets, it maximises light reflection and that fiery “rainbow” sparkle everyone loves.
- Princess Cut: Sharp, modern, and bold. The square shape feels clean and contemporary, perfect for someone who likes a touch of edge.
- Oval Cut: Elegant and flattering, especially on engagement rings. It gives the illusion of a larger stone while maintaining that signature brilliance.
- Emerald Cut: Think old Hollywood glamour. Its long, mirror-like facets create flashes of light rather than sparkle — understated, yet captivating.
- Cushion Cut: Soft, romantic, a little vintage. It’s making a big comeback among couples who want something timeless but not too traditional.

Why the Cut Matters Even More for Lab Grown Diamonds
Cutting is everything. And with lab grown diamonds, that statement rings even truer.
Because the crystals are created under ideal lab conditions — no inclusions, no unpredictable growth patterns — cutters can pursue levels of precision rarely possible with mined stones. That means better symmetry, sharper facet alignment, and optimal light performance.
It also means the difference between a diamond that simply looks nice and one that completely steals the room.

The Sustainability Side of Sparkle
Let’s be real: a lot of people are drawn to lab grown diamonds because of what isn’t involved.
No mining. No displacement. No heavy machinery scarring the earth.
Lab created diamonds require significantly less energy and water, and they generate a fraction of the environmental impact of traditional diamond extraction. For conscious consumers — especially younger couples — that matters.
But there’s another subtle layer to it. Knowing your diamond was made responsibly adds emotional depth. It’s no longer just a symbol of love — it’s also a statement of values.
